Barefoot Hard Seltzer is technically the lowest calorie hard seltzer out there, but that is based on the can being 8.4oz total when most other hard seltzers come in 12oz cans. For a 12oz can, you can expect most hard seltzer to be right around 100 calories.

Unlike Most Competitors, It Uses Vodka for Its Base
Most hard seltzers' alcohol content comes from brewed malt, fermented cane sugar, or vaguely descript distilled spirits. But High Noon uses vodka that's been distilled five times for the ultimate smooth texture.

Most people think of White Claws and High Noons are made of the same ingredients because they're both seltzers. However, High Noons, with the lesser ABV (Alcohol By Volume) of the two at 4.5%, contains vodka. White Claw, with a 5% ABV, is actually made with malt liquor.
You may feel drunk.
Even though spiked seltzers are typically lower in alcohol by volume than other pre-made co*cktails, they still contain alcohol. And drinking too many of these deliciously bubbly drinks can make you feel drunk – especially if you are drinking on an empty stomach.
